如何用python建立项目

如何用python建立项目

作者:William Gu发布时间:2026-01-06阅读时长:0 分钟阅读次数:9

用户关注问题

Q
开始一个Python项目需要准备哪些基础环境?

我想用Python建立一个新项目,应该先准备哪些工具和环境?

A

Python项目启动环境准备

建立Python项目前,建议先安装Python解释器并配置环境变量。推荐使用虚拟环境(如venv或virtualenv)来管理项目依赖,避免包冲突。可以选择适合的代码编辑器或IDE,如VSCode、PyCharm等,以提升开发体验。

Q
如何组织Python项目的目录结构?

我想让Python项目结构清晰易维护,通常如何安排目录和文件?

A

标准Python项目目录结构介绍

Python项目常用的目录布局包括一个顶层项目文件夹,里面有源代码文件夹(如src或项目名文件夹)、测试文件夹(tests)、配置文件(如setup.py、requirements.txt),以及README.md文档。合理分离代码、测试和文档有助于项目管理和团队协作。

Q
在Python项目中如何管理依赖库?

项目中需要使用第三方库,如何方便安全地管理和安装它们?

A

Python依赖管理方法

推荐使用虚拟环境结合依赖清单文件(requirements.txt或Pipfile)来管理库。可通过pip安装依赖,确保项目环境独立且可复现。还可以使用Poetry等工具帮助管理版本和发布,提升项目的依赖管理效率。